Global Connections: Understanding the Ethiopia-Tigray Crisis

Join us to learn about the crisis that has been unfolding since November 2020 in the Tigray Region of Ethiopia. Susan Stigant, Director for Africa programs at the United States Institute of Peace will provide a broad overview what the conflict is about, followed by a panel of Ethiopian community leaders discussing their personal experiences.

Our purpose is to explore the political history of Ethiopia, the surrounding horn of Africa region, and the ongoing humanitarian situation involving the Tigray region in Ethiopia. We would like to highlight how the current humanitarian situation has impacted the diverse Ethiopian community in Louisville.
